Creating high-quality video content for Udemy courses involves various elements such as:
- Video and audio quality: Clear visuals and sound are crucial for engaging learners.
- Engaging presentation style: Keeping the audience interested through effective delivery.
- Clear delivery of information: Ensuring concepts are explained in a way that is easy to understand.
- Interactive elements: Using quizzes, assignments, and other interactive tools to enhance engagement.
- Udemy guidelines: Following platform-specific requirements for course creation.
Examples of best practices include:
- Using a good quality camera or webcam for recording videos.
- Utilizing external microphones to ensure clear audio.
- Incorporating visuals like slides or demonstrations to complement verbal explanations.
- Adding quizzes or assignments to test understanding.
- Structuring content logically with clear learning objectives.
